2000 Metro blows signal light fuse
I have a 2000 Metro that keeps blowing the signal light fuse.
What do I need to do to fix this?

Probably a short somewhere. I'd start by replacing all the bulbs. That doesn't fix it, time to start tracing wires.

I dont know if you come from a snow area but often the snow built up in the wheelwells cause damage to the wires down by the side lights.
A good place to start looking.
One day I was working in a BMW shop and a old 3 point 0 was in for a tune up and it started to burn around the fender.
For no apparent reason
We put the fire out and investigated.
That was about 20 years ago and I forget what wire caused the short.
Morale of the story is that fuses are not 100 % reliable.
